Leaders say “we’re too busy” when the real issues are prioritization, fear, or conflict avoidance. Jeremy Eden and Terri Long share practical ways to kill zombie projects, apply the Eisenhower Matrix, set boundaries, and turn vague pushback into honest trade‑offs with dates. Stop glorifying busyness. Start shipping what matters.

Highlights

  • Prioritize with importance over false urgency
  • Replace “we’re too busy” with specific trade‑offs
  • Name the fear and make it safe to ask questions
  • Model healthy work‑life signals from the top
